Accountability starts as soon as a resource is requested through the time that the resource returns to their home base safely. The IAP should focus on addressing the needs of future timeframes (called operational periods). The Operations Section develops and expands from the bottom-up in a modular fashion. Developing and issuing assignments, plans, procedures, and protocols to accomplish identified tasks. Incident communications are facilitated through the development and use of a common communications plan and interoperable communication processes and systems that include voice and data links.
